Chicken Fried Rice

Leftover chicken breast and rice make a fulfilling fried rice. Chop the meat into smaller pieces and toss it with rice, soy sauce, eggs, ginger, garlic, and fresh herbs. You can also add a few vegetables like carrots, French beans, peas, and more. This is a perfect weeknight or weekend lunch and dinner. It is rich in protein, there is fibre because of vegetables, and it will also cater to your cravings for Chinese food.

Chicken Pasta

If you have leftover chicken breast, making pasta will be a cakewalk. Toss shredded chicken in butter along with garlic, cheese, cream, and pasta of your choice. This buttery and salty delight is a comfort meal that pairs well with white or pink wine. You can also add red sauce or pesto to infuse the ingredients with spices and minty freshness. The entire recipe will hardly take 15 minutes to prepare and can even be your go-to dish to cook for lazy or impromptu date nights.

BBQ Chicken Pizza

You can purposely prepare extra chicken breast on Friday to enjoy BBQ chicken pizza on Saturday. The only job you will have to ace is kneading the dough perfectly so that it rises and yields a soft and crispy crust. Top the base with pizza sauce and sprinkle shredded chicken, onions, cheese, bell peppers, and roughly chopped fresh basil. Bake until the crust is crispy, cheese is melted and bubbling. Chicken Lettuce Wrap

If you are looking for a quick snack, leftover chicken breast will come in handy. Chop the meat and stir-fry it with soy sauce, garlic, water, and hoisin. Add some Italian seasoning, pepper, and red chilli flakes. Allow the mixture to cool off for two minutes, and add a spoonful of it to a crispy lettuce cup. Top it with fresh vegetables like onion, cucumber, and tomato slices. Every bite of this wrap is crunchy and leaves your mouth with a symphony of umami meat, sweet onion, and a slight sourness from tomatoes. It will take you no more than 15 minutes to prepare.

Chicken Salad

Leftover chicken breast can easily be transformed into a bowl of protein-rich salad. You can grill the meat, glaze it with lemon juice, butter, and fresh herbs, and make cuts on it. In a bowl, add roughly torn lettuce and fresh greens, stir-fried vegetables, some boiled chickpeas, and dressing of your choice. Toss the ingredients and finish the salad by adding chicken to it. You can pack this salad for tiffin or savour for dinner.
